Issuance of the Directory of Key Industries under Classified Management of Environmental Impact Assessment for Construction Projects in Shanghai Municipality (2019 Edition)

Notice of Shanghai Municipal Bureau of Ecology and Environment on Issuance of the Directory of Key Industries under Classified Management of Environmental Impact Assessment for Construction Projects in Shanghai Municipality (2019 Edition)

(June 3, 2019)

SMEEB D [2019] No.6

Attention: All District Ecology and Environment Bureaus, Bonded Zone Management Bureau of China (Shanghai) Pilot Free Trade Zone Administrative Committee, Development and Construction Administrative Committee of Shanghai Lingang Area, Shanghai International Tourism Resort Management Committee, and all Relevant Units:

With a view to optimizing the business environment, improving the efficiency of examination and approval of environment impact assessment for construction projects, putting the environmental impact assessment system functions to better play, we shall implement classified management for municipal construction projects, differentiate the key projects from general projects, implement classified management for examination and approval of environment impact assessment, strengthen supervision on projects with high pollution, high risk (hereinafter referred to as the "double high") in accordance with the relevant provisions of the Implementation Opinions on the Reform of Environmental Impact Assessment System in This Municipality (SMPG D [2019] No. 24) issued by the Municipal People's Government. The Directory of Key Industries under Classified Management of Environmental Impact Assessment for Construction Projects in Shanghai Municipality (2019 edition) (hereinafter referred to as the directory of key industries) is formulated by our Bureau in accordance with the relevant provisions of the State and this Municipality on the classified management of environmental impact assessment for construction projects, combined with the actual situation of this Municipality. We hereby distribute them to you and request you to implement them conscientiously.

For the "double-high" industries and projects included in the directory of key industries (only refer to those construction projects that are required to compile the environmental impact reports or forms), competent departments of ecology and environment at all levels shall exercise key supervision, examine and approve them strictly, and strengthen the supervision during and after the work. For industries and projects not included in the directory of key industries, simplified and optimized measures for environmental impact assessment may be implemented in accordance with the relevant provisions of Implementation Opinions on the Reform of Environmental Impact Assessment System in this Municipality as well as the relevant supporting policy documents.

This Notice shall be effective as of July 1, 2019 and remain valid until June 30, 2021.

Directory of Key Industries under Classified Management of Environmental Impact Assessment for Construction Projects in Shanghai Municipality

(2019 edition)

I. Petrochemical, pharmaceutical, chemical fiber industry

Petroleum processing and coking industry; manufacturing of chemical raw materials and chemical products (all except the simple mixing and sub-packing of toxic and hazardous chemicals); pharmaceutical manufacturing (chemical manufacturing only); chemical fiber manufacturing.

II. Non-metallic mineral products, ferrous metals, non-ferrous metals industry

Non-metallic mineral products; ferrous metal smelting (all except calendering); non-ferrous metal smelting (all except calendering).

III. Environmental infrastructure industry

Comprehensive utilization of waste resources (only refers to the processing and recycling of waste electrical and electronic products, waste batteries, waste cars, waste machinery, waste hardware, waste plastics, waste oil, waste ships, waste tires, etc.); biomass power generation; coal gas production and supply (coal gas production only);water production and supply (only refers to the centralized treatment of domestic sewage and industrial waste water);environmental management industry (only refers to the utilization and disposal of hazardous waste (including medical waste));public facilities management (only refers to the centralized disposal of urban household garbage and urban excrement disposal projects).

IV. Research and experimental development industry

P3, P4 biosafety laboratory; Research and development bases involving items of medical and chemical pilot-scale test; Transgenic laboratory.

V. Transportation, pipeline transportation and storage industry

Large-scale railway hubs; new and relocated airports and expansion of airfields; oil, gas and liquid chemical terminals; special container terminals involving dangerous goods and chemicals; oil and natural gas (all except urban natural gas pipelines), shale gas and refined oil pipelines; chemicals delivery pipeline (all except nitrogen, compressed air and inert gas);oil depot (all except gas station and oil depot);gas storage (all except the gas storage and filling station);toxic, hazardous and dangerous goods storage, logistics distribution (all except oil storage, gas storage, coal storage).

VI. Nuclear and radiation

Production of radioisotopes and their decommissioning; using Ⅰray devices and their retirement; sites where unsealed radioactive substances are used and their decommissioning; using Ⅰ, Ⅱ, Ⅲradioactive source; new 500 kv and above power transmission and transformation projects.

VII. Other projects

1. Projects involving the following process. The items related to the pollutant discharge in Table 1 of Comprehensive Sewage Discharge Standard in Shanghai Municipality (DB31/199-2018);tire manufacturing and rubber products with refining and vulcanization processes; manufacturing of artificial leather, foamed rubber and other plastic products involving toxic raw materials or using recycled plastics as raw materials; projects with electroplating process; projects using painting technology with annual oil paint volume (including diluent) 50 tons and above; projects with pickling or organic solvent cleaning processes; food and feed processing containing fermentation processes, production of starch or starch sugar, monosodium glutamate, citric acid, lysine, alcoholic beverages and liquor; production of biological and biochemical products containing fermentation, extraction processes or highly pathogenic microorganisms; workshops with wool washing, dyeing and finishing, degumming, textile manufacturing producing filature waste water, refining waste water; tanning, leather, fur, feather (woolen) products production; pulp, dissolved pulp, fiber pulp manufacturing; paper making (including waste paper);garment manufacturing with wet printing, dyeing and washing processes; Chinese patent medicine manufacturing with extract process, Chinese herbal decoction pieces processing; hot dip galvanizing with passivation process; lead battery manufacturing; solar cell production; ship breaking and repairing yards; reclamation works, offshore dykes and dams.

2. Projects with the following production scale. Annual live pigs of 5000 (other sorts of livestock and poultry equivalent to the breeding scale of pigs) or above or livestock and poultry farms or breeding site in environmentally sensitive areas; Annual slaughter of 100,000 pigs, 10,000 beef cattle, 150,000 meat sheep, and 10 million poultry or above; Annual production of 200,000 cubic meters and above artificial panel manufacturing.

VIII. Construction projects within the ecological red line of this Municipality.
